Rental Market Trends

Pottawatomie County, OK

As of May 2026, Pottawatomie County's rental market is competitive, with strong renter demand causing quick leasing times for well-priced units. Pottawatomie County's average rent is 24.3% ($279) lower than the Oklahoma average of $1,149 and 51.4% ($919) lower than the U.S. average of $1,789.

Frequently Asked Questions
Pottawatomie County Rental Market FAQs

Explore rental prices, market trends, and availability in Pottawatomie County, OK.

The average rent in Pottawatomie County, OK is $870 per month.
Homes in Pottawatomie County typically rent for between $600 and $1,507 per month, with an average of $870 per month.
In Pottawatomie County, the average rent for a 1-bedroom home is $807 per month, for a 2-bedroom home, $893 per month, and a 3-bedroom home is $1,159 per month.
The average rent in Pottawatomie County is 51.4% ($919) lower than the national average of $1,789 per month.
The average rent in Pottawatomie County has decreased by 0.7% ($6) in the last month and increased by 0.6% ($5) over the past year.
The rental market in Pottawatomie County, OK, is currently competitive, with strong renter demand causing quick leasing times for well-priced units.
In Pottawatomie County, OK, the average rental stays on the market for approximately 31 days. While most properties are rented within this timeframe, factors like seasonality, demand, and property type can affect how quickly a rental leases.
There are currently 47 rental properties available in Pottawatomie County, OK.
Based on the current averages, a household would need an annual income of $35,720 to comfortably afford a 2-bedroom home in Pottawatomie County.
